How they compare
Bulgaria currently reports 25.0% against 0.0% in Hong Kong, a difference of 25.0%.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 23 shared years of data; in 2001 it was Bulgaria ahead.
Bulgaria ranks 114th and Hong Kong ranks 117th of 173 countries.
Bulgaria has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bulgaria | Hong Kong |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 94.3% | 77.0% | 17.3% | Bulgaria |
| 2010s | 89.5% | 68.9% | 20.6% | Bulgaria |
| 2020s | 77.5% | 0.0% | 77.5% | Bulgaria |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
